Quick answers

Did ME LD 628 pass?

Yes. ME LD 628 has been enacted into law as of 2025-06-15. Latest recorded action (2025-06-15): Became Law without Governor's Signature

What is ME LD 628 about?

ME LD 628 is a bill in the 132 titled “An Act Regarding Eligibility To Apply For A Department Of Education Diploma”.

Who sponsors ME LD 628?

Michael BRENNAN is the primary sponsor of ME LD 628, joined by 9 cosponsors.
